Finding Information on Loved Ones Who Have Passed: A Guide to AJC Obituaries

Losing someone dear is never easy, and navigating the grief process can feel overwhelming. One of the first things you may want to do is find an obituary, a written notice that informs others of the passing of a loved one and shares details about their life. The Atlanta Journal-Constitution (AJC) is a reputable source for obituaries in the Atlanta area, offering a comprehensive platform to search for and learn about those who have passed away.

How Do I Find an AJC Obituary?

The AJC has a dedicated section for obituaries on its website, making it easy to search for someone you are looking for. Here's how you can find an obituary:

  1. Visit the AJC Obituaries Page: Start by navigating to the AJC website's dedicated obituary section.
  2. Use the Search Bar: Enter the name of the person you are looking for in the search bar provided. You can refine your search by adding additional details like the location of the deceased or the date of their passing.
  3. Browse Recent Obituaries: The AJC website also features a list of recently published obituaries, which you can browse if you are unsure of the exact date of passing.
  4. Contact the AJC Directly: If you are unable to find the obituary you are looking for, you can contact the AJC directly through their website or by phone.

What Information Can I Find in an AJC Obituary?

AJC obituaries typically provide the following information:

  • Name of the Deceased: The full name of the person who has passed away.
  • Date of Birth and Death: The deceased's birthdate and date of passing.
  • Location of Death: The city and state where the individual passed away.
  • Survivors: A list of the deceased's immediate family members, including spouses, children, parents, siblings, and grandchildren.
  • Details of Life: A brief summary of the deceased's life, including their profession, hobbies, and any notable accomplishments.
  • Funeral Arrangements: Information about funeral services, including the date, time, and location of the service.
  • Memorial Contributions: Suggestions for memorial contributions in the deceased's name, often to charities or organizations they supported.

Tips for Finding an AJC Obituary

  • Be Thorough: Provide as much information as you can when searching, including the full name, date of death, and location.
  • Check for Variations in Spelling: If you're unsure of the exact spelling of the deceased's name, try variations or use different spellings.
  • Consider Nicknames: If the deceased was known by a nickname, search using both their full name and their nickname.
  • Expand Your Search: If you are unable to find the obituary on the AJC website, try searching other online obituary resources or contacting local funeral homes in the area.
